Transaction 697492406ac23499c70ff6aeadd72ebd5710d61f1db99e304666e249987f2b16
1 Input
1 Output
-
697492406ac23499c70ff6aeadd72ebd5710d61f1db99e304666e249987f2b16:0
- value
- 2780036
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 456184dd5e7ef24ddceaf2bf9dc512e3c21b0022 OP_EQUAL
- address
- 381sNX4hAfx3zHV2vL4TtygMthGD8QcGng